If you’re a Acute Social Worker curious about Travel job trends in Joshua Tree, CA, AMN Healthcare has successfully filled 2 similar positions in the area, providing insight into the opportunities you could expect. These previously filled roles offered competitive pay, with an average weekly rate of $2,218 and a range from $1,958 to $2,612 per week, showcasing the strong earning potential for professionals in this field.
Positions were located in key zip codes, including 92252, at reputable facilities such as Hi-Desert Medical Center. As a Licensed Social Worker in Joshua Tree, California, working in the capacity of an Acute Social Worker, you can expect to engage in a diverse range of fulfilling roles across various healthcare settings. Facilities such as local hospitals, mental health clinics, and rehabilitation centers may require your expertise to address the immediate psychosocial needs of patients facing acute health challenges. In this picturesque desert community, you will have the opportunity to provide crisis intervention, conduct assessments, and collaborate with interdisciplinary teams to formulate comprehensive care plans, all while supporting individuals and their families through critical transitions in their healthcare journey. Candidates for a Licensed Social Worker – Acute travel job in Joshua Tree, California typically need experience in clinical social work within a hospital or acute care setting, along with a strong background in crisis intervention and case management. Additionally, familiarity with the specific needs of diverse populations and excellent communication skills are highly valued.
Licensed Social Worker – Acute travel jobs in Joshua Tree, California are typically found in hospitals and acute care settings that require support for patients facing mental health crises or significant life changes. Additionally, rehabilitation centers and community health organizations may also offer these opportunities to address varying patient needs.
For Licensed Social Worker – Acute Travel jobs in Joshua Tree, CA, typical contract durations range from 1-8 weeks and 13 weeks. These flexible contract lengths allow you to choose an assignment that best fits your career goals and lifestyle preferences.
